Bit disappointed to hear youre going down the mountune flash map route still. Theres absolutely no requirement for a catback just fyi, all they do is add noise. All the flow comes from upgrading the downpipe or the cat section; even a 2.75" catback would flow enough for 375bhp. Youll needlessly be spending a small fortune on a mountune or collins 6 bar fuel pump too. The FMIC and bigger injectors + remap is all thats really needed, but sure its your money :)
